The Pairwright matching service is experiencing garbage-collection pauses exceeding 800 ms, which can delay plugin callbacks and cause your webhooks to receive batched rather than individual match events. Plugin authors should expect elevated latency but no data loss; retries are handled internally. No action is required on your side. Live pause metrics and the mitigation timeline are posted on the page below.

runbook for kajog-kadup: https://confluence.novaclabs.local/board/repo/spaces/projects/e0b9f8ebae34f889

Handover: Inkbill PDF renderer

Welcome aboard. Inkbill renders customer invoices to PDF using our Quillset templating layer. Two things to know: font embedding is fragile, so never upgrade the font library without running the visual diff suite, and multi-page invoices have a known pagination quirk with long line items. Detailed architecture notes and the diff suite instructions are here.

runbook for yageg-tafop: https://superset.merlaqnet.local/deploy/projects/issue/display/repo/projects/ticket/e6ac41f4bf7bc116ee61994c

Welcome to the Fennelworks support rotation. Our serverless handlers on the Quillgate platform can exhibit cold starts of up to nine seconds after a deploy or an idle window longer than fifteen minutes. When a customer reports slow first responses, check the warm-pool dashboard before escalating, and note the region in your ticket. If the warm-pool console locks you out during an incident, you will need the recovery passphrase, which is recorded directly below this paragraph.

strongbox words: oliael-gilax-lamael

# Contact — Baseline File

The Lintgate static-analysis baseline (`baseline.lock`) is owned by the Cribwell tooling team. Don't edit it by hand during an incident; regenerate with `lintgate --rebase`. If the baseline check blocks a hotfix, the tooling team can grant a temporary bypass. For bypasses or baseline corruption, reach them at the address below.

alerts address for kafof-bagag: kasael@olvarqdyn.corp